论文部分内容阅读
随着移动互联网技术的快速发展和广泛应用,“阅读”已经成为一种全新的社会文化活动,或言现象,其所占人们社会活动比例的不断提升,既得益于互联网文化形态下的“碎片化”信息利用模式,也得益于智能手机为代表的“智能设备”广泛普及。在资源、硬件逐渐完善的背景下,市场赋予移动互联网产业更好的发展前景,Android平台因具有海量搭在和优秀UI设计特征,已经成为电子阅读中重要的选择。Android平台是google公司推出的一种开源软件设计环境,主要面向智能手机、平板电脑等移动终端的应用程序设计,是世界范围内相关行业中的佼佼者。尤其在我国,Android平台的移动终端产品超过市场70%以上的份额,包括大部分国产智能手机、平板电脑等产品,也都是基于安卓平台进行开发预置软件,因此,从商业经营的角度来说,基于Android平台展开特色的软件推广,是争夺移动终端市场的重要手段。本文基于Android平台,设计实现了智能终端阅读系统。针对市场细分需求、个性化需求和阅读体验提升,对移动终端阅读系统的功能和性能进行了分析,促使研究结果更符合当代人的阅读习惯和操作心理,提出了两个创新方向,包括利用智能手机摄像头的扫码功能解读书籍获取二维码的功能,用户可以借助扫码功能去了解一本书的简介,并自动在阅读系统上检索数据库,得到相关的书评信息以及推荐指数,以及“知识点”功能创新,在形式上类似于注释功能,但在容纳内容上进一步扩展评论、交流、纠错等,实现参与体系的进一步扩大。具体的工作方面包括以下几个部分:(1)在绪论和理论章节进行系统的选题缘由阐述、Android操作系统以及相关应用开发基础介绍,阐明该阅读系统开发的背景、目的和意义,为后续研究奠定必要的理论基础;(2)针对Android平台的阅读系统展开需求分析,包括非功能性分析、功能分析量大部分,具体如界面设计需求、客户端交互需求、内容供应需求等,明确需求是进行系统设计的第一步,然后针对系统的核心内容及阅读模块进行了分析和设计,主要从各种功能入手,对其使用过程中存在的诸多问题提出解决方案,这其中就包括解决页面缓存问题的措技术措施;(3)展开具体的系统设计工作,该系统中加入了图书下载、在线阅读、添加书签、好友推荐等,相关的数据库内容也构成了基本的系统部分,以此为框架对实现系统的整体性;(4)结合所描述的阅读系统项目整体架构(客户端架构为主),在进行详细设计完善的基础上,对创新点设计重点、难点进行分析,按照一定步骤给出具体的实现方法;最后,在论文研究结束部分给出系统测试总结,验证系统的可行性和价值。概括地说,论文主要研究内容包括android技术的相关理论、基于Android技术的阅读系统需求分析以及系统的设计、实现三个部分,在研究方法的应用上遵循各自特征,在Android技术的相关理论部分主要采用了文献研究法,通过收集大量文献来了解Android平台、技术及开源资源的特点。阅读系统的需求分析部分结合当前人对移动终端的阅读需求以及阅读习惯,借鉴市场上相对成熟的阅读平台模式,提出需要的具体功能,并以模块的形式体现出来,这一部分主要应用的是实证研究法。最后结合需求分析展开系统软件的设计和实现,主要采用的是定量和定性相结合的研究法。目前该系统以完成了测试,并通过应用于智能手机终端,取得了较好的结果,验证了阅读系统在Android系统具有强大的市场和实用性,在开发过程中具有可行性,得到了一个功能完善、性能稳定、体验良好的Android平台阅读系统。